Transaction ed6554c835f49d05096dd8178064763315d639a79e8b4aaf2f30a987608d6c63
1 Input
2 Outputs
- ed6554c835f49d05096dd8178064763315d639a79e8b4aaf2f30a987608d6c63:0
- ed6554c835f49d05096dd8178064763315d639a79e8b4aaf2f30a987608d6c63:1
value 322806
address 3NApZoanCYJ5zUsVMPSqYW1kGGyqEVPF4U
value 1673578
address 1MBdeKiWoKD2ZEUxBAt7cK5L545FyFxVHM